History and Background

Founded in 2009, Vantage Markets started its operations under the name Vantage FX. The company initially focused on providing Forex trading services but gradually expanded its offerings to include CFDs on indices, commodities, shares, and cryptocurrencies. Over the years, the broker has built a strong reputation by prioritizing client satisfaction, regulatory compliance, and innovative trading solutions.

In 2021, Vantage FX underwent a rebranding and became Vantage Markets, reflecting its broader range of trading products and services. Today, the broker serves clients from over 170 countries, offering a seamless trading experience through its robust technology infrastructure and user-friendly trading platforms.

Regulation and Security

One of the most critical aspects of choosing a broker is ensuring that it is regulated by reputable financial authorities. Vantage Markets is a regulated broker, holding licenses from multiple regulatory bodies:

  •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C) – Ensuring compliance with Australian financial regulations.

  •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) – A key regulatory body in the UK that ensures the integrity and security of financial services.

  • Vanuatu Financial Services Commission (VFSC) – Providing oversight for the broker’s international operations.

  • Cayman Islands Monetary Authority (CIMA) – Enhancing regulatory compliance and investor protection.

These regulatory bodies impose strict requirements on Vantage Markets, ensuring that client funds are held in segregated accounts and that the company operates transparently.

Account Types

Vantage Markets provides different account types tailored to the needs of various traders:

Standard STP Account

  • No commission

  • Competitive spreads starting from 1.0 pip

  • Ideal for beginner traders

Raw ECN Account

  • Tight spreads from 0.0 pips

  • Low commission of $3 per lot per side

  • Best suited for experienced traders

Pro ECN Account

  • Ultra-low spreads

  • Lower commission structure ($2 per lot per side)

  • Designed for professional traders and institutional investors

Spreads, Commissions, and Fees

Vantage Markets provides highly competitive spreads and low trading costs:

  • Spreads: As low as 0.0 pips on Raw ECN accounts.

  • Commissions: $3 per lot per side for Raw ECN accounts and $2 for Pro ECN accounts.

  • Swap Fees: Applicable for overnight positions.

  • Deposit and Withdrawal Fees: Most funding methods are free of charge.
